UWP uygulamaları geliştirme

Bu bölüm, Evrensel Windows Platformu (UWP) ile Windows uygulamaları oluşturmaya yönelik teknik belgeler içerir.

Buradaki belgeler, UWP uygulamalarına özgü öğelere yöneliktir. UWP uygulamaları tarafından kullanılan birçok Windows Çalışma Zamanı özelliği WinUI, WPF, WinForms veya Win32 uygulamaları tarafından da kullanılır. Bu özelliklerin belgelerini Windows Uygulaması Development belgelerinde bulabilirsiniz.

Documentation

UWP'nin ne olduğunu, nasıl çalıştığını ve sağladığı özelliklerin açıklaması.

XAML denetimlerinin en son sürümlerini almak için UWP için WinUI 2'yi kullanın. UWP için WinUI 2, UWP uygulamaları için resmi yerel Windows XAML kullanıcı arabirimi denetimleri ve diğer kullanıcı arabirimi öğeleri sağlar.

WinUI 3, Microsoft'un Windows masaüstü uygulamaları oluşturmaya yönelik modern yerel kullanıcı arabirimi çerçevesidir. Uygulamanızı Evrensel Windows Platformu (UWP) Windows Uygulama SDK'sı geçirmek için kullanıcı arabirimi kodunuz büyük olasılıkla yalnızca birkaç ad alanı değişikliğine ihtiyaç duyarken platform kodunuzun büyük bir kısmı aynı kalabilir.

API referansı

Ad alanına göre düzenlenmiş Windows Çalışma Zamanı'nı oluşturan sınıflar, yapılar, arabirimler, yöntemler, özellikler ve olaylar.

Evrensel Windows Platformu (UWP) uygulamaları için dosya ve XML şeması belirtimleri.

Örnekler ve araçlar

Visual Studio, Windows SDK'sını ve diğer geliştirici araçlarını edinin.

Bu etkileşimli örnek uygulama, UWP denetimlerini, stillerini, tasarım kılavuzlarını ve özelliklerini gösterir. Kaynak kodu için depoya göz atabilir (winui2 dalını seçin) veya Microsoft Store'dan WinUI 2 Gallery'yi indirebilirsiniz.

Bu örneklerle denemeler yaparak Windows için harika uygulamalar oluşturmayı öğrenin. Bu örnekler özelliklerin nasıl çalıştığını gösterir ve kendi UWP uygulamalarınızı hızlı bir şekilde başlatmanıza yardımcı olur.